Metal Gear Solid Collection Gets New Update For September 2024
The Ver.2.0.0 update for Metal Gear Solid: Master Collection Vol. 1 has been released, bringing fixes and new graphics settings to some of the compilation's included titles. Developer and publisher Konami last dropped an update for Metal Gear Solid: Master Collection Vol. 1 in March.
